Omron Relay, 230V Coil Voltage, DPDT Contact Configuration - G2R-2-SN-AP3 230VAC (S)


This relay is an electromechanical switching device designed to control circuits in automation and electrical systems using a 230V coil. It operates as a double-pole, double-throw contact arrangement to switch two independent circuits and is intended for use in industrial control and power switching applications. What contact arrangement does it provide for circuit control?


It offers a double-pole, double-throw arrangement enabling two independent circuits to be switched between two outputs.

Which supply voltage is required to energise the coil?


The Coil is specified to operate from a 230V supply appropriate for common industrial mains.
